- TITLE SET COMPRISING AN AIR FILTER AND AN AIR METERING VALVE
- the present invention relates to the field of the air intake line of an internal combustion engine. More particularly, the subject of the invention is an assembly comprising an air filter and an air metering valve.
- Document FR3069892 discloses a heat engine air filter comprising a hollow body and a cover closing the hollow body.
- the cover is removable to allow replacement of the filter cartridge housed inside the body.
- the filter includes a seal interposed between the filtered air outlet on the cover and a throttle body inlet.
- the cartridge maintenance operation requires the removal of the cover and this seal.
- Several factors such as thermal shocks, vibrations and pressure impact the shape of the seal and these deformations make it difficult to use this same seal without obtaining an air leak between the throttle body and the cover, or perfect filtration and sufficient air flow on an engine are essential conditions for its longevity, for normal energy consumption.

- Figures 1 and 2 show assembly 1 comprising an air filter 2 for an intake line of an internal combustion engine.
- an engine can equip a motor vehicle.
- the air filter 2 can be attached to the body of the vehicle or to a part of the engine, such as for example a cylinder head cover or an oil separator.
- Set 1 includes another air metering valve 3 still conventionally referred to as the butterfly housing.
- the air filter 2 comprises a hollow body 4 in which is housed a filter cartridge 5, for example of substantially parallelepipedal shape.
- the hollow body 4 of the air filter 2 comprises, on one of its side faces, a fixing device 6 with the corresponding engine part, of the quarter-turn locking device type.
- a lid 7 closes the hollow body 4 removably to allow replacement of the filter cartridge 5.
- the lid 7 is made in a single part.
- the hollow body 4 and the cover 7 are for example made of a rigid plastic material, in particular of polyamide.
- the cover 7 is intended to close a first opening 8 of the body 4 extending in a substantially horizontal plane P1 and a second opening 9 of the hollow body 4 extending in a plane P2 substantially orthogonal to the plane P1, in other words, vertical.
- the lid 7 is fixed to the hollow body 4 using at least one fixing device, the dismantling of which can be carried out manually without tools, such as an interlocking hinge 10.
- the filter cartridge 5 delimits with the hollow body 4 an upstream dirty air chamber 11 into which an air inlet 12 opens, intended to be in communication with the front facade of the vehicle for the air intake.
- a clean air downstream chamber 13 is also delimited by the filter cartridge 5 and the cover 7.
- a seal 14 is interposed between the hollow body 4 of the air filter 2 and the cover 7. This seal 14 is positioned along a circumference of the filter cartridge 5. This seal 14 of rectangular shape extends along the horizontal plane P1. This seal 14 is for example made of a material based on polyurethane foam.
- Another seal 15 is interposed between the downstream air chamber 13 of the cover 7 of the air filter 2 and a filtered air inlet of the valve 3 for air metering.
- This seal 15 is located around the second opening 9.
- This ring-shaped seal 15 extends along the vertical plane P2.
- This seal 15 provides a seal between the filter 2 and the valve 3 air metering.
- This seal 15 is advantageously a lip seal but could alternatively be of another type, such as an O-ring for example.
- indexing means are provided for indexing the gasket 15 with respect to the cover 7.
- indexing means here consist of a male part in the form of a tab 16 projecting from the gasket 15.
- the tongue 16 is provided to be housed in a female part in the form of a notch 17.
- the tongue 15 extends radially with respect to the joint plane.
- this notch 17 is provided on the air metering valve 3 and carried by a rib 18. This rib at least partially surrounds the seal 15.
- the rib 18 and the notch 17 could be carried by the cover.
- ribs 19, 19' are arranged so as to bear against the sides forming the width of the seal 14 of the filter cartridge 5, in order to prevent the displacement of the filter cartridge 5 and prevent the passage of unfiltered air.
- Indexing allows the air filter seal to return to its initial position after disassembly/assembly and after each maintenance operation.
- the invention makes it possible to avoid replacing the seal during each cartridge maintenance operation. It is a reusable seal thanks to its indexer, which means fewer After-Sales parts to store and manage.
- the invention allows a longer life of the cartridge thanks to its regular maintenance, accessibility, ergonomics disassembly/assembly.
